    The Most Challenging Aspects of POM Valve Body CNC Machining

    Both the PC base and POM valve body must be assembled with other parts and electronic devices to form a complete circulating system. The whole device is designed for medical applications, meeting environmental protection standards while providing rigidity and insulation. While injection molding is often considered, rapid prototyping and low-volume production require vacuum casting and CNC milling to save time and cost.

    Key Machining Challenge: The large valve body features multiple complex runners — including straight and inclined holes — and POM material is highly prone to deformation. The six holes (top and bottom) are not aligned in a straight line, yet all must interconnect. The upper hole is 8mm, the lower is 6mm, with 6 inclined holes requiring 5 different rotational setups for complete machining.

    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
    What materials are used for POM Valve Body CNC machining?
    The primary materials are POM (Polyoxymethylene) and PMMA (acrylic). A small portion of components may use 6082 aluminum. All materials comply with RoHS and FDA certification requirements for medical device applications.
    What is the typical tolerance achievable for POM and PMMA CNC machined parts?
    Our high-precision 5-axis CNC machining centers and CNC lathes can achieve tolerances of ±0.02mm, ensuring tight-fitting assemblies for medical and electronic device components.
    Why is CNC machining preferred over injection molding for low-volume POM valve body production?
    For rapid prototyping and low-volume production, CNC machining avoids the high tooling costs of injection molding. Combined with vacuum casting, it significantly reduces lead time and cost while still validating part design and functionality.
    How do you handle POM material deformation during machining?
    POM is prone to deformation, especially in complex multi-hole valve bodies. We use 5-axis CNC machining with 5 different rotational setups to machine all intersecting straight and inclined holes accurately, minimizing stress and deformation throughout the process.
